**Q: Why does the Stockwhirl restock planner recompute routes on every config change?**

Good catch — it's intentional. Machine capacity edits can invalidate cached routes, so we recompute eagerly rather than risk stale plans sending drivers to full machines. Yes, it's expensive; there's an open effort to make recomputation incremental. If you're reviewing changes to the planner core, read the design rationale first, on the page below.

operations page: https://confluence.norvaworks.example/secrets/dash/view/merge_requests/df6fd89a8251f44e

// Per-tenant rate quotas for the Lanthorn gateway. Each tenant gets this
// many requests per rolling minute before throttling kicks in. Do not raise
// it without sign-off from the capacity group; the downstream Quillmere
// billing service assumes this ceiling when pre-allocating buckets. Overrides
// live in tenant config, not here. If you change this value, rebuild and
// record the resulting token below.

build token for tajeg-bajep: htk14_409ba9df6b8acb

## Tuning

Quick note for security review: RemindRx batches reminder sends so one misconfigured clinic can't flood the gateway. Rate caps are per-tenant, and the retry window is short on purpose — stale appointment reminders are worse than none. Don't widen the lookahead without checking the consent-expiry logic. The constants currently enforced at runtime are shown below.

limits module of bahap-yaweg:
BUDGETS = {
    "praion": 741,
    "istax": 629,
    "holdor": 926,
    "ulaion": 219,
    "gorwyn": 412,
}